Re: The 3 changes in the FORD 'A' engine "28-31

Later blocks had more stiffeners or braces cast in the block above the rear main.
Another difference is another hole for water circulation was added in the middle, with the head changed to match.
Also - this is not blocks - but there are 4 or 5 different types of oil pans.

Re: 31 aa wheels

I agree on that price, keep in mind the AA wheels are dated as to what month they were made so identification is easy.
Good lock rings are not rusty and not stretched out so as not to fit very well. A badly fitting lock ring can be dangerous if it goes flying off the wheel when the tire is aired up.

Re: 1929 floorboards from Jan 2012 !!!!!

The main factory that Ford had to produce his wood products was located in Kingsford Michigan, on the border with Wisconsin. Poplar and maple are 2 of the most common types of trees around there (along with pine). It would make sense that poplar and maple were used for the car body frames and floors...
